Abstract :
Background: Endometriosis is a frequent gynecologic disease with a severe impact on the quality of life in the affected women;
its pathogenesis is yet to be fully understood, with an altered immunity as a possible key factor. The present study aimed to
investigate the serum anti-inflammatory cytokine profile in the patients with endometriosis compared with the healthy controls.
Materials and Methods: One hundred and sixty women were included, divided into two study groups (Group I — endometriosis;
Group 2 — healthy women). We evaluated the serum levels of interleukin-1 receptor antagonist (IL-1Ra), IL-2, IL-2R, IL-4, IL-10,
IL-13, and IL-15 with the use of Human multiplex cytokine panels. Statistical analyses (normality distribution analysis, independent
t-test, Mann–Whitney U-test) were performed using IBM SPSS software (version 22.0) and GraphPad Prism (version 5.00); receiver
operating characteristic curve were used to demonstrate the diagnostic performance of the studied markers. Results: The mean
serum level of IL-1Ra, IL-4, and IL-10 were significantly higher in women with endometriosis compared to women free of disease
from the control group (30.155, 138.459, and 1.489, respectively, compared to 14.109, 84.710, and 0.688, respectively; P < 0.001,
P < 0.001, and P = 0.002, respectively.). No significant differences in the mean serum levels of IL-2, IL-13, and IL-15 were observed
between the studied groups and IL-2R had a very low detection rate. Conclusion: Endometriosis is associated with elevated levels
of anti-inflammatory cytokines, IL-1Ra, IL-4, and IL-10, markers that have a potential role as a prognostic factor for endometriosis.
